About the role

The Registered Nurse (RN) provides direct patient care within the Obstetrics and Gynecology Care clinic, ensuring nursing services are delivered in accordance with established standards of care, regulatory requirements, and hospital and clinic policies and procedures. The RN assesses, plans, implements, and evaluates patient care while collaborating with providers and interdisciplinary team members to promote positive patient outcomes. This role supports patient education, care coordination, and clinical operations, and may assist in the development and implementation of case management protocols to enhance quality, efficiency, and continuity of care. Responsibilities

  • Manages the clinic flow.
  • Provides continuity of care between the clinic, hospital, ER, specialists, Home Health, Hospice, and LTC facilities.
  • Triages patients in person and via phone.
  • Assesses the comprehensive nursing needs and develops a nursing diagnosis.
  • Participates with the providers to develop and implement the plan of care.
  • Analyzes diagnostic/lab test results and relays that information to the providers.
  • Coordinates critical results in a timely manner.
  • Provides oversight of medical assistants to ensure patient care is provided within established guidelines and evaluates the outcomes of care.
  • May assist with the Medical Home pilot by attending collaborative meetings, preparing month-end reports, and working toward case management of patients in conjunction with the nurse case manager.
  • Performs nursing visits within scope of practice and assists with developing group visits with manager and providers.
  • Provides education and training for medical assistants in collaboration with the manager and/or RN Quality Manager.
  • Balances workloads and adjusts staffing in various pods to adequately cover providers.
  • Provides safe, family-centered nursing patient care and serves as a consultant to the patients and caregivers.
